We have over 15,000 parts in stock! Please call us if you don’t see what you are looking for. We not only sell parts, but provide expert tech support! Contact Us with any questions you have.
Category: Electrical, Switches
39595/6A Lever Repair Kit, Black, 1971-1972
$54.00
In stock

048023 Crankshaft Oil Seal, RH/Timing Side
124/026-25 Pilot Jet, #25
315738 Spring, Brake Light Switch